Pemrograman Terstruktur (Structured Programming)
Bahasa
pemrograman terstruktur adalah bahasa pemrograman yang mendukung pembuatan
program sebagai kumpulan prosedur. Prosedur-prosedur ini dapat saling memanggil
dan dipanggil dari manapun dalam program dan dapat menggunakan parameter yang
berbeda-beda untuk setiap pemanggilan.
ü Bagi program ke dalam modul-modul logika yang sejenis,
ü Gunakan sub-program untuk proses sejenis yang sering digunakan,
ü Gunakan pengkodean terstruktur: (IF - THEN, DO-.. WHILE ),
ü Hindarkan penggunaan perintah GO TO bila tidak diperlukan,
ü Gunakan nama-nama bermakna (mnemonic names), dan
ü Buat dokumentasi yang akurat dan berarti.
• Gaya penulisan program terstruktur:
• Menggunakan indentasi sehingga jelas struktur dan kontrol program.
• Memudahkan pembacaan, pemahaman, penelusuran kesalahan dan pembuatan koreksi.
• Contoh bahasa pemrograman terstruktur : Pascal. Cobol, RPG, ADA, C
- Prosedur adalah bagian dari program untuk melakukan operasi-operasi yang sudah ditentukan dengan menggunakan parameter tertentu.
- Bahasa pemrograman terstruktur adalah pemrograman yang mendukung abstraksi data, pengkodean terstruktur dan kontrol program terstruktur.
- Prinsip pemrograman terstruktur :
ü Bagi program ke dalam modul-modul logika yang sejenis,
ü Gunakan sub-program untuk proses sejenis yang sering digunakan,
ü Gunakan pengkodean terstruktur: (IF - THEN, DO-.. WHILE ),
ü Hindarkan penggunaan perintah GO TO bila tidak diperlukan,
ü Gunakan nama-nama bermakna (mnemonic names), dan
ü Buat dokumentasi yang akurat dan berarti.
• Gaya penulisan program terstruktur:
• Menggunakan indentasi sehingga jelas struktur dan kontrol program.
• Memudahkan pembacaan, pemahaman, penelusuran kesalahan dan pembuatan koreksi.
• Contoh bahasa pemrograman terstruktur : Pascal. Cobol, RPG, ADA, C
Leave a Reply